Web1 mrt. 2010 · To customize a shortcut that’s pinned on the taskbar, simply right click on the icon on the taskbar, and right click again on the Application Name from the Jump List, then go to the Properties. And then, the properties window pops right up. That’s it and enjoy. WebAdd a button: Choose View > Customize Toolbar, then drag an item from the palette to the toolbar until a plus sign appears. Change how buttons appear: For some toolbars, you can show labels with the buttons. Choose View > Customize Toolbar, click the Show pop-up menu, then choose an option.
